Johns Hopkins Family Weekend brings hundreds to Homewood
The annual tradition included performances from student groups, campus tours, and a field hockey game
By Hub staff report
/ Published Sept 30, 2025Parents, siblings, and other family members flocked to Johns Hopkins University's Homewood campus this past weekend to be a part of the university's annual Family Weekend.
This year's festivities included a celebratory reception, walking tours, a field hockey game, and student performances from Witness Theater, the JHU Pep Band, and the university's a cappella groups. Visitors also heard from JHU President Ron Daniels, who shared updates on major projects and initiatives in progress at Hopkins.
The weekend featured a special event for first-generation, limited income (FLI) families, who were able to connect with one another and learn more about the resources and services available to their students.
